2005 BMW 320 vs. 2011 Daewoo Matiz
To start off, 2011 Daewoo Matiz is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 BMW 320.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 BMW 320 would be higher. At 1,995 cc (4 cylinders), 2005 BMW 320 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 BMW 320 (148 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 98 more horse power than 2011 Daewoo Matiz. (50 HP @ 5900 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 BMW 320 should accelerate faster than 2011 Daewoo Matiz.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 BMW 320 weights approximately 639 kg more than 2011 Daewoo Matiz.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2005 BMW 320 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2005 BMW 320.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2011 Daewoo Matiz,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 BMW 320 (340 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 271 more torque (in Nm) than 2011 Daewoo Matiz. (69 Nm @ 4600 RPM). This means 2005 BMW 320 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2011 Daewoo Matiz.
